CERAMIC COATING WITH ENHANCED SCRATCH RESISTANCE AND THERMAL CONDUCTION PROPERTIES

摘要
The invention relates to a ceramic coating, intended to be applied on a metal support and in the form of at least one continuous film having a thickness between 2 and 100 μm, this coating comprising a matrix comprising at least one metal polyalkoxide and in which particles having a diameter of between 0.01 and 50 μm are dispersed, said particles being of a material having a thermal conductivity equal to or greater than 10 Wm-1.K-1 and a density of not more than 3 , 9 g / cm3. The invention also relates to an article, for example culinary, comprising such a coating and its manufacturing process.
